Transaction dd2f70aa5994487f11ff9ed36e7a10ac195060237afa42eb7cf6f4169247ca1b
1 Input
1 Output
-
dd2f70aa5994487f11ff9ed36e7a10ac195060237afa42eb7cf6f4169247ca1b:0
- value
- 75354
- script pubkey
- OP_0 OP_PUSHBYTES_20 1caf323a3abaa8ffda79843f047fe5713e36407b
- address
- bc1qrjhnyw36h250lknesslsgll9wylrvsrm7pa0j6